Transliteration: pamplethei · adverb
| Meaning | all at once, all together |
|---|---|
| Part of speech | adverb |
| Frequency | 1x in the New Testament |
| Key inflected forms | παμπληθεὶ |
| Example verses | Luke 23:18 |
παμπληθεί (pamplethei) is a adverb that occurs 1 times in the Greek New Testament (Koine). It means “all at once, all together” and first appears in Luke 23:18.
